解决MySQL提示太多连接数的问题

更新时间:02-04 教程 由 留井 分享

anynections”错误,这是因为MySQL默认只能同时处理一定数量的连接,超过这个数量就会提示连接数过多。

那么该如何解决这个问题呢?本文将从源头上彻底解决连接瓶颈,提供有价值的信息,帮助您解决MySQL连接数过多的问题。

一、调整MySQL配置文件

yfysqld]下添加以下内容:

axnections = 500

这里设置最大连接数为500,您可以根据实际情况进行调整。

二、优化代码

其次,我们可以通过优化代码来减少连接数。在使用完数据库后,要及时关闭数据库连接,避免长时间占用连接资源。

另外,可以通过使用连接池的方式来复用连接,减少连接的创建和销毁。

三、升级MySQL版本

如果以上两种方法仍然无法解决问题,那么可能是MySQL版本过低导致的。升级MySQL版本可以提高连接数限制,从而解决连接数过多的问题。

四、使用缓存技术

最后,使用缓存技术也可以减少连接数。将查询结果缓存到内存中,避免频繁查询数据库,从而减少连接数。

通过调整MySQL配置文件、优化代码、升级MySQL版本和使用缓存技术等方法,可以从源头上彻底解决MySQL连接数过多的问题。

声明:关于《解决MySQL提示太多连接数的问题》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2130692.html